Silver traded at $66.88 on September 4, 2026, notching a 24-hour gain of 1.83% as the commodity recovered some recent ground. The day's advance offered a measure of relief for the metal after a turbulent stretch.

Despite the positive session, silver's seven-day performance remained firmly negative, with the metal down 4.98% over that span. The weekly decline underscored the volatility that has characterized trading in recent days.

Zooming out to the 30-day window, the picture looks considerably stronger. Silver has climbed 9.17% over the past month, reflecting a broader upward move that the current week's pullback has only partially eroded.

Market capitalization data for silver was not available. As a physical commodity, silver's overall market value depends on estimates of global supply, which are not reflected in a single exchange figure.
